The Bike Experience


So Ben decided that it was time Laney learned to ride her bike without the training wheels. So they practiced a couple of times and set a goal for her to learn within a week. She did pretty good if she was telling Ben something and then when she stopped and started concentrating on riding she would start falling. The funniest was that she was always ready to bail. If the bike started falling a little bit to the side, she immediately had both legs on one side and would jump off...even though Ben was holding on to the bike the whole time. So Ben had a theory of how to help her. He told me on the way home from somewhere that he was going to take the training wheels off Laney's old bike (which is now Ty's) and let her ride on that. When we got home, two minutes after Ben told me this, we saw Laney's little friend riding around on her old bike with no training wheels and doing REALLY well. So having confirmed his theory Ben jumped out of the car and took the training wheels off the little bike, Laney jumped on and off she went. Now she's riding her own bike and doing excellent.
